RENSSELAER, Ind. - Tristen Dye recorded 20 kills and finished with nine digs Friday night as Northern Kentucky University coasted to a 30-27, 30-28, 28-30, 30-22 win over Saint Joseph's at the Scharf Alumni Fieldhouse.

Jennifer Wirtz added 16 kills and a .500 hitting percentage as NKU improved to 5-6 overall, 2-0 in the Great Lakes Valley Conference. The Norse hit .347 in the fourth game and cruised past Saint Joseph's (1-8 overall, 0-1 GLVC).

Liz Holmes hammered down 13 kills and collected 13 digs as NKU increased its lead in the all-time series with Saint Joseph's to 30-5. Holmes, a junior middle hitter from Mercy High School in Cincinnati, now has 977 career kills at NKU.

Senior setter Andrea Lanham finished with 55 assists, 14 digs and six kills. Kristina Eisenmenger added 11 kills and two blocks, while teammate Andrea Price recorded six kills, 10 digs and a .417 hitting percentage. Lindsay Zumdick tallied 15 digs for NKU, and Megan Dooley served up four aces.

NKU, the GLVC preseason favorite, will visit Indianapolis on Saturday. The Norse play their home opener next Thursday night when NAIA power Georgetown (Ky.) visits Regents Hall for a 7 p.m. non-conference match.
